Scream Front Cover Magazine Analysis 3

Below is a Scream Magazine front cover.


  • The Mast Head has been well positioned at the top of the page and it is in a form of “blood” with its red bold colouring. What makes the impact is that it is positioned above all of the other layers of the magazine showing us its importance and how it should be read and seen first rather than the other aspects of the magazine. Also the font of the Mast Head “Scream” is dripping down as if the blood is actually real.
  • The date, issue and price have been clearly positioned towards the top of the page and they show 2 currencies being Great British Pounds and Dollars. As this aspect of the magazine isn’t that important they have positioned it behind the ‘Scream’ text which gives us the impression it is not that important therefore is behind the other aspects of the magazine.
  • The main image is of a man who is light coloured and has animal type eyes. He has a spotty type face and is holding a ‘dagger’ . What makes it more appealing to the audience is that the way it blends in with the stormy background where the rain is crashing down on him. This is being shown as a close up shot with lots of the facial expressions revealed such as the skin colour and tone of the person on the cover.
  • The cover lines are on both sides of the magazine and are short worded.
  • The website that the magazine is associated with is bold and capitalised which indicates to the audience clearly what their website address is to purchase subscriptions.
